Titchfield's weather is affected by its location near the sea, which means air pressure is often higher than inland areas, bringing more stable weather.
The town's geography, with the Solent Strait to the south, blocks cold air from the north, keeping winters milder and summers cooler than other parts of the UK.
In winter, lower air pressure brings wind and rain, while in summer, higher air pressure brings dry and sunny weather, with temperatures around 22°C (72°F) in July and August.
Titchfield has a maritime climate, with mild winters and cool summers, due to the warm Gulf Stream, which keeps air pressure higher and weather more stable.
